Undocumented Patch changes
In post-patch day one, a few other changes have been discovered that somehow missed the patch notes. In seems that while some people were attempting to analyze the effect of changing resource consumption and management to make them more "realistic", no one had the opportunity to discuss the other things changed.
- You will no longer receive a pop-up notification when a building is buffed when you are on the island. The also means you cannot click on it to jump directly to that building either. It may be a bug, but other pop-up notifications, i.e. production completion and trade, are working as they did previously
- You will no longer receive notifications in your news regarding buffing. This applies to both the person placing buffs and person receiving the buffs. It may be a bug as well, and generally neutral.
- You will no longer receive 25% back from destroying wells or fields before the expire. While the floating information still says you will get resources back if demolished before they empty, when you actually click on it, there is a new pop-up screen telling you that nothing will be returned. Mines appear to be working as they did previously. For players who do not remove low fields or wells, this will not have an effect; for those who maximized their resources by destroying these before emptying, sorry. Cannot see this being a bug, as it required additional changes to the GUI for it to work.
